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_020242.3(KIF15):​c.11G>C​(p.Gly4Ala) variant causes a missense change. The variant allele was found at a frequency of 0.000000684 in 1,461,892 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

KIF15 (HGNC:17273): (kinesin family member 15) Predicted to enable microtubule binding activity and microtubule motor activity. Predicted to be involved in microtubule-based movement. Located in membrane. [provided by Alliance of Genome Resources, Apr 2022]
